Mid-Pacific Institute is 0-10 against Punahou since March of 2021 but things could change on Tuesday. The Mid-Pacific Institute Owls will host the Punahou Buff n' Blue at 6:00 p.m. Given that both suffered a loss in their last game, they both have a little extra motivation heading into this match.
Mid-Pacific Institute is coming in fresh off a high-stakes matchup with another one of Hawaii's top teams: 'Iolani, who was ranked first in their home state at the time (Mid-Pacific Institute was ranked sixth). Mid-Pacific Institute came up short against 'Iolani last Saturday, falling 3-0. The Owls' loss continues a trend for the team, making it three in a row.
After all that action, the final score was 25-13, 25-18, 25-21.
Meanwhile, Punahou was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their fourth straight defeat. They took a 3-1 hit to the loss column at the hands of 'Iolani.
The final score came out to 25-21, 25-22, 22-25, 25-23.
Mid-Pacific Institute's loss dropped their record down to 6-5. As for Punahou, their defeat dropped their record down to 3-7.
